Unions in National Bargaining

Unionized Rail Workers in National Handling – 2010 Negotiations

Union Number of

Workers

Percent of

Total

United Transportation Union (UTU) 35,100 29
Brotherhood of Maintenance of Way Employes (BMWE)* 25,800 21
Brotherhood of Locomotive Engineers & Trainmen (BLET)* 18,500 15
Brotherhood Railway Carmen (BRC) 10,400 9
International Association of Machinists and Aerospace Workers (IAM) 6,900 6
Brotherhood of Railroad Signalmen (BRS)* 6,800 6
Transportation Communications International Union (TCU) 6,300 5
International Brotherhood of Electrical Workers (IBEW) 5,400 4
National Conference of Firemen and Oilers (NCFO)* 2,600 2
Yardmasters Department – Div. of UTU (YDM) 1,500 1
American Train Dispatchers Association (ATDA) 1,500 1
Sheet Metal Workers’ International Association (SMWIA)* 1,000 1
International Brotherhood of Boilermakers, Blacksmiths, Iron Ship Builders, Forgers and Helpers (IBB)* 500 1
Total 122,300

NOTES:

* Bargaining together as the Rail Labor Bargaining Coalition (RLBC).

Some railroads/unions are in national handling for limited issues.

Employee counts and percentages are rounded.
